A shocking incident unfolded in the Champa Pokhari area of Bhubaneswar, where a 23-year-old youth, Vikas Nayak, allegedly ended his life after suffering a financial loss of over Rs 4 lakh in an online game.
The tragic event has raised concerns over the growing dangers of excessive gaming and financial risks associated with online platforms.
According to reports, Nayak was an avid online gamer who frequently played on his mobile phone. However, his enthusiasm took a devastating turn when he encountered severe financial setbacks, reportedly losing a significant amount of money. Unable to cope with the overwhelming stress, he allegedly chose to end his life.
Upon receiving information, local authorities rushed to the scene and recovered Nayak’s body for post-mortem examination. His mobile phone has been seized as part of the ongoing investigation.
Police have registered a case and are probing deeper into the circumstances surrounding his death.
The incident has intensified debates over the risks of online gaming, particularly involving financial stakes.
